1. Inspecting the Jugular Venous Pulse - ANS ✓-position person supine at 45 degree
angle where you can best see pulsations
-remove pillow, turn head away from self
-hold ruler VERTICAL to sternal angle, straight edge like tongue depressor.
-if JVD or heart failure suspected, THEN perform abdominojugular test
2. THRILL - ANS ✓palpable vibration. feels like throat of purring cat. Signifies
turbulent blood flow, can be felt with pulmonary stenosis
3. Acute heart failure - ANS ✓following a myocardial infarction, when contractibility
has been damaged
4. Chronic heart failure - ANS ✓as w/HTN, when the ventricles must pump against
chronically increased pressure
5. aortic stenosis - ANS ✓Calcification of the aortic valve cusps that restricts forward
flow of the blood during systole; Left Ventricular hypertrophy develops.
◦Subjective: fatigue, DOE, palpitations, dizziness, fainting, anginal pain
◦Objective Data: Pallor, slow diminished radial pulse, low BP. Thrill in systole over 2nd and
3rd right interspaces and right side of the neck.
◦Murmur: loud, harsh, midsystolic, loudest at 2nd right intercostal space
6. pulmonic stenosis - ANS ✓calcification of pulmonic valve restricts forward flow of
blood.
◦Objective Data: Thrill in systole at 2nd and 3rd interspaces

◦Murmur: Systolic, Medium Pitch, Coarse
◦Best heard: 2nd left interspace
7. mitral regurgitation - ANS ✓stream of blood regurgitates back into the left atria
during systole through an incompetent mitral valve. In diastole, blood passes back
into the left ventricle again along with new flow; results in left ventricle dilation and
hypertrophy
◦Subjective Data: Fatigue, palpitation, orthopnea
◦Objective: you may palpate a thrill & lift at the left 5th intercostal space midclavicular line
◦Murmur: Pansystolic, often loud, blowing, swishing sound right after S1
◦Best heard: at the Apex
8. tricuspid regurgitation - ANS ✓backflow of blood through incompetent tricuspid
valve into the right atria
◦Objective: Engorged pulsating neck veins, liver enlarged.
◦Murmur: Pansystolic
◦Best Heard: left lower sternal border
9. mitral stenosis - ANS ✓Calcified mitral valve does not open properly, impedes
forward flow of blood into left ventricle during diastole. Results in left atria enlarged
and left atria pressure increased.
◦Subjective: fatigue, palpitations, DOE, orthopnea or pulmonary edema
◦Objective: diminished, often irregular arterial pulse. Lift at Apex, diastolic thrill common at
Apex.
◦Murmur: Low-Pitched diastolic rumble
◦Best Heard: at the Apex with the patient in the left lateral position
10. tricuspid stenosis - ANS ✓Calcification of the Tricuspid Valve that impedes forward
flow into right ventricle during diastole.
◦Objective: diminished arterial pulse, jugular venous pulse is prominent
◦Murmur: Diastolic rumble
◦Best Heard: at the Left Lower Sternal Border

11. aortic regurgitation - ANS ✓Stream of blood regurgitates back through incompetent
aortic valve into left ventricle during diastole. Left ventricular dilation and
hypertrophy caused by increased left ventricle stroke volume
◦Subjective: only minor symptoms for many years, then rapid deterioration; DOE, PND,
angina, dizziness
◦Objective: bounding "water-hammer" pulse in carotid, brachial and femoral arteries. Blood
pressure has wide pulse pressure.
◦Murmur: starts almost simultaneously with S2; soft, high pitched, blowing diastolic
◦Best Heard: at 3rd left interspace at base as person sits up and leans forward
12. pulmonic regurgitation - ANS ✓backflow of blood through incompetent pulmonic
valve from pulmonary artery to right ventricle
◦* Murmur has same timing and characteristics as that of aortic regurgitation, and is hard to
distinguish on physical examination

14. Ankle-Brachial Index (ABI) - ANS ✓Exam with the use of a Doppler stethoscope
◦Highly specific, non-invasive, and readily available way to determine the extent of
peripheral arterial disease (PAD)
◦People w/Diabetes (DM), or Chronic Kidney Disease (CKD) may have calcified arteries that
are occasionally non-compressible and give a falsely high ankle pressure. Thus the presence
or severity of PAD may be underestimated
15. peripheral vascular disease (PVD): Peripheral Artery Disease (PAD) and Venous
Disease - ANS ✓◦With PAD: blood flow cannot match muscle demand during
exercise; therefore, people feel muscle fatigue and/or pain when walking
(claudication). But only 10% of those with PAD have this classic symptom.
◦Claudication Distance: number of blocks walked or stairs climbed to produce pain
